Lithium, in the context of dietary supplements, typically refers to lithium orotate, a low-dose form of the element lithium bound to orotic acid. It’s crucial to distinguish this from prescription lithium carbonate or citrate, which are high-dose medications used primarily for bipolar disorder. The supplement form offers a significantly lower lithium dose and is marketed for different purposes, primarily centered around neurosupport and mood modulation. Its role in modern medicine is controversial; while lithium’s neuroprotective effects are well-documented in psychiatric literature, the specific efficacy and optimal dosing of lithium orotate as an over-the-counter supplement remain areas of ongoing research and debate within integrative and functional medicine circles. This monograph will focus on the evidence for lithium orotate as a dietary supplement.
1. Introduction: What is Lithium Orotate? Its Role in Modern Medicine
Lithium is a naturally occurring alkali metal, and in supplemental form, lithium orotate consists of lithium ionically bound to orotic acid. The orotate salt is believed, though not conclusively proven in large human trials, to enhance the bioavailability and cellular uptake of lithium, particularly across the blood-brain barrier. This allows for the use of much lower doses (typically 1 to 20 mg of elemental lithium per day) compared to pharmaceutical doses (900-1800 mg/day). For informed consumers and healthcare professionals, lithium orotate represents a potential tool for supporting neurological health, emotional resilience, and cognitive function, operating in a grey area between a nutrient and a micro-dose of a proven pharmaceutical agent.
2. Key Components and Bioavailability of Lithium Orotate
The key component is the lithium orotate molecule itself. The debate hinges on the “orotate” component. Orotic acid is a intermediate in pyrimidine synthesis. Proponents argue it acts as an effective transport molecule, facilitating lithium’s passage into cells and mitochondria. Critics point out a lack of robust, modern pharmacokinetic studies directly comparing the bioavailability of lithium from orotate versus carbonate at these low doses.
- Elemental Lithium Content: This is the active portion. A 120 mg capsule of lithium orotate typically provides about 5 mg of elemental lithium. Always check the supplement facts label for the elemental lithium content.
- Bioavailability Claims: The theory, stemming from older animal and small human studies, suggests lithium orotate achieves higher intracellular and cerebrospinal fluid concentrations at lower serum levels than other salts. This is central to its proposed safety profile for supplemental use, as high serum levels are associated with the side effects of prescription lithium.
3. Mechanism of Action of Lithium Orotate: Scientific Substantiation
The mechanisms, largely extrapolated from high-dose lithium research but potentially relevant at micro-doses, are multifaceted and impressive:
- Neuroprotection & BDNF: Lithium upregulates Brain-Derived Neurotrophic Factor (BDNF), a key protein for neuronal survival, plasticity, and growth. It also inhibits the enzyme glycogen synthase kinase-3 beta (GSK-3β), which is involved in apoptosis (cell death) and tau protein phosphorylation (linked to Alzheimer’s).
- Inflammatory Modulation: It reduces pro-inflammatory cytokines in the brain (neuroinflammation) and may promote anti-inflammatory pathways.
- Neurotransmitter & Second Messenger Systems: Lithium modulates serotonin and dopamine neurotransmission and affects the inositol phosphate second-messenger system, which influences cellular signaling.
- Telomere Length & Cellular Longevity: Some fascinating research indicates lithium may support the maintenance of telomere length, a marker of cellular aging, particularly in brain cells.
At supplemental doses, the action is likely more about subtle modulation and long-term neurosupport rather than the acute, potent mood-stabilizing effects of prescription doses.
4. Indications for Use: What is Lithium Orotate Effective For?
The evidence varies from strong epidemiological data to preliminary clinical observations. It is not FDA-approved to treat, cure, or prevent any disease.
Lithium Orotate for Neuroprotection and Cognitive Support
Epidemiological studies show that trace levels of lithium in drinking water are inversely correlated with dementia rates and suicide. This has spurred interest in low-dose lithium for supporting cognitive health and potentially slowing neurodegenerative processes.
Lithium Orotate for Mood and Emotional Resilience
This is the most common use. Users and some practitioners report it helps promote a sense of emotional calm, stability, and resilience to stress. It’s sometimes used for mild mood swings, irritability, and as an adjunct for conditions where emotional lability is a feature. It is not a replacement for prescription mood stabilizers in bipolar I or II disorder.
Lithium Orotate for Headache and Cluster Headache Support
Some case reports and small series suggest lithium (both prescription and low-dose) can be effective in managing cluster headaches, a severe and debilitating condition. The mechanism may relate to circadian rhythm regulation and hypothalamic modulation.
Lithium Orotate for General Cellular and Longevity Support
Given its effects on GSK-3β, inflammation, and telomeres, lithium orotate is investigated in longevity circles for promoting cellular resilience. This is highly speculative but grounded in plausible biochemistry.
5. Instructions for Use: Dosage and Course of Administration
Dosing must be approached cautiously and ideally under supervision. There is no universally agreed-upon dose.
| Purpose | Typical Elemental Lithium Dose | Frequency | Notes |
|---|---|---|---|
| General Neurosupport / Mood | 1 - 5 mg daily | Once daily, often in the AM | Start low (1 mg). Often taken with food to minimize any GI upset. |
| More Targeted Support | 5 - 20 mg daily | May be split AM/PM | Doses above 10 mg/day should have more rigorous medical oversight. |
| Course of Administration | Often used continuously for long-term support. Periodic “breaks” or reassessment every 3-6 months is a common practice. |
Crucial Note: The dose-response curve is not linear. More is not necessarily better, and side effects can appear even at supplemental doses in sensitive individuals.
6. Contraindications and Drug Interactions of Lithium Orotate
Safety is paramount. Contraindications include:
- Severe renal impairment: Lithium is excreted by the kidneys.
- Pregnancy and lactation: Insufficient safety data.
- Known hypersensitivity.
- Concurrent use of prescription lithium medications (carbonate, citrate): Absolute contraindication due to risk of lithium toxicity.
Drug Interactions:
- Diuretics (especially thiazides): Can increase lithium retention and risk of toxicity.
- NSAIDs (e.g., ibuprofen, naproxen): Can reduce renal clearance of lithium.
- ACE inhibitors, ARBs: May increase lithium levels.
- Other CNS depressants: Additive effects possible.
Side Effects: At low doses, these are rare but can include mild thirst, polyuria, fine tremor, nausea, or lethargy. If these occur, discontinue use and consult a physician. Any signs of lithium toxicity (severe tremor, ataxia, confusion, slurred speech, vomiting) require immediate medical attention.
7. Clinical Studies and Evidence Base for Lithium Orotate
The evidence is tiered:
- Strong for trace lithium/epidemiology: Multiple geographical studies linking higher trace lithium in water to lower suicide, dementia, and crime rates (e.g., studies from Japan, Texas, Austria).
- Moderate for low-dose lithium in neurodegeneration: Several small human trials and open-label studies show promising results with micro-dose lithium (e.g., 150-300 mcg daily) in slowing cognitive decline in Alzheimer’s and other dementias. A 2013 pilot study in Current Alzheimer Research showed stabilization in Alzheimer’s patients.
- Anecdotal/Observational for lithium orotate: Much of the specific data on the orotate salt comes from the work of Dr. Hans Nieper and later practitioners’ clinical observations. Large-scale, double-blind, placebo-controlled trials specifically on lithium orotate for mood or cognitive support in healthy populations are lacking. This gap is the core of the scientific controversy.
8. Comparing Lithium Orotate with Similar Products and Choosing a Quality Product
Lithium Orotate vs. Lithium Aspartate vs. Lithium Carbonate:
- Orotate: Preferred in the supplement space for its theorized brain bioavailability.
- Aspartate: Another amino acid-bound form; less commonly used and researched than orotate.
- Carbonate/Citrate (Prescription): These are for diagnosed psychiatric conditions, require serum monitoring, and have a well-defined but significant side effect profile. They are not interchangeable with supplements.
How to Choose a Quality Lithium Orotate Supplement:
- Transparent Labeling: The label must state the amount of elemental lithium per serving (e.g., “Lithium (from 120 mg Lithium Orotate) 5 mg”).
- Third-Party Testing: Look for certifications (USP, NSF, ConsumerLab) or brands that provide independent Certificates of Analysis (CoA) for purity and heavy metal content (especially important for lithium sources).
- Avoid Proprietary Blends: You need to know the exact dose you are taking.
- Reputable Manufacturer: Choose companies following Good Manufacturing Practices (GMP).
9. Frequently Asked Questions (FAQ) about Lithium Orotate
Is lithium orotate safe?
For most healthy adults with normal kidney function at recommended low doses (1-5 mg elemental Li), it appears to have a good safety profile. However, “safe” is relative and requires medical context. Professional guidance is advised.
Can lithium orotate cause weight gain like prescription lithium?
At high pharmaceutical doses, weight gain is common. At supplemental micro-doses, this is rarely reported as a significant issue, though individual responses vary.
How long does it take for lithium orotate to work?
For subtle mood and resilience support, some report noticing effects within a few weeks. For potential neuroprotective benefits, it is considered a long-term strategy, with effects likely accruing over months to years.
Can I take lithium orotate with my antidepressant (SSRI/SNRI)?
This is a common but complex question. There is potential for synergistic effects, but also for serotonin syndrome in theory (though risk is low with low-dose lithium). This decision must be made in collaboration with your prescribing doctor, as it is a significant drug interaction consideration.
10. Conclusion: Validity of Lithium Orotate Use in Clinical Practice
Lithium orotate occupies a unique and compelling niche. The epidemiological data on trace lithium is too consistent to ignore, pointing to a potential essential, or at least beneficial, trace role for this element in neurological health. The mechanism of action is scientifically robust. However, the leap to specifically recommending lithium orotate supplements is supported more by clinical observation and theoretical pharmacokinetics than by Level 1 evidence. For the informed consumer or integrative practitioner, it represents a low-risk, potentially high-reward intervention for neurosupport when used judiciously at low doses, with appropriate medical oversight, and with clear expectations. It is a tool for resilience, not a magic bullet for disease.
You know, when I first started looking into lithium orotate about a decade ago, I was deeply skeptical. The functional medicine community was buzzing about it, but my psychiatric colleagues would just shake their heads – to them, lithium was a serious drug with a narrow therapeutic index, not something you picked up at a health food store. The turning point for me wasn’t a study, but a patient. Let’s call her Sarah, 52, a high-powered attorney with what she called “a brittle nervous system.” She wasn’t bipolar, but her mood would tank for days under stress, with a low-grade, nagging anxiety that SSRIs only partially touched. She’d done her research and asked about lithium orotate.
I hesitated. We checked her kidneys, talked about the lack of huge trials. She was adamant about trying a conservative approach. We started at 1 mg of elemental lithium (from orotate), literally a quarter of a tiny tablet. The team at my clinic thought I was nuts; my senior partner, a brilliant traditional internist, pulled me aside and said, “You’re playing with fire. You can’t monitor serum levels on that dose, it’s a false reassurance.”
But something shifted for Sarah by week six. Not a dramatic change, but she reported the “edges were softer.” She felt more durable. Her sleep tracker showed slightly improved deep sleep. We bumped to 2.5 mg. A year later, during a brutal trial, she told me, “I don’t think it makes me happy. It just keeps me from falling into the hole. I can still feel the stress, but it doesn’t consume me.” That pragmatic description – “keeps me from falling into the hole” – stuck with me. It wasn’t a cure, it was a buffer.
Then came Mr. Henderson, 78, with early MCI (mild cognitive impairment). His daughter, a neuroscientist, pushed for a micro-dose lithium protocol after reading the dementia prevention studies. We used a liquid form, aiming for about 300 micrograms daily. His MoCA score stabilized over 18 months. Not improved, but flatlined where decline was expected. Was it the lithium? The fish oil? The crossword puzzles? Impossible to say. But the absence of decline was the win.
The struggle is in the messaging. I have to constantly differentiate between “this is prescription lithium for mania” and “this is a trace mineral for neuro-stability.” I’ve seen it cause a fine hand tremor in a 45-year-old man at just 5 mg, forcing us to stop. It’s not benign. But I’ve also seen it, anecdotally, help with the emotional volatility that sometimes accompanies long COVID, and take the sharp peaks off of PMS for some women.
My approach now is hyper-cautious but open. I explain the water study data. I emphasize it’s a long-term play for brain resilience, not an acute anxiolytic. I insist on baseline kidney function. And I never, ever start it if someone is on any diuretic or high-dose NSAID. The disagreement with my senior partner continues, but over coffee, he now asks, “Seen any more interesting cases with that low-dose lithium?” The conversation has moved from “are you crazy?” to “show me the data.” And in medicine, that’s progress. The final insight, for me, is that we are likely looking at a nutrient deficiency model for some subset of the population – that some brains simply function better with a little more of this elemental piece. Getting the dose right is everything.
